Web18 de fev. de 2006 · Sell it like it is and let your customers deal with it. Or liquify it and put it in different jars. You could liquify it and seed it with creamed honey, again. You'd have to bring what you have to 150 degrees F, to liquify all of the crystals and then add already creamed honey to the still warm honey. But not over 100 degrees F, I believe.
